In early November 2023, the group celebrated (a very delayed) Up Helly Aa celebration. Normally we do this in the Spring with the Beavers, but we mixed it with Bonfire Night and invited the whole group for a night of Viking goodness! Thank you Richard (Scout Leader) for the photos!

Later that month, the group were invited once again to see the Sheffield Steelers play against the Belfast Giants! A first time seeing hockey for some of our members, and a great night out. Thank you once again to the Steelers for inviting us along!

The Scouts also went air rifle shooting at Hesley Wood Scout Activity Centre, although sadly no photos from the day! The leaders also took part in a charity quiz night at Wincobank Town Hall; with slightly better success than recent years!

Into December, the Beavers attended the district Beaver Carol Service, and the group had their annual Christmas party at the Wincobank Village Hall! The Beavers and Cubs also made these snowmen with socks filled with rice for a really great “low budget” Christmas decoration!

Into the new year, the group were invited to plant saplings at Don District’s own greenspace, Hazelshaw Spring Wood. Groups from across the district, and several adult volunteers, are continuously working on the area to make it a great resource for local groups to use as part of their badge work. Our own ACSL Graham visits the site weekly with the service team to develop the space.

Into February, the Scouts entered two teams into the outdoor cooking competition, coming second and third in the district! Sorry no photos from this one! The rest of the sections had meetings on first aid, backwoods cooking and safe fire lighting.

Also in February, Cub Scout Bailey donated his hair to the Little Princess Trust charity after growing his hair out. His good deed earned him a Commissioner Commendation Award – Well done Bailey!

The Leaders, Scouts and parents came together in March to do a ‘work day’ at the headquarters as the garden was in need of some TLC. Thank you to everyone that helped out!

Finally, the group attended the St. George’s day camp at Hesley Wood, meeting up with the other troops from around the district. The weekend included wide games, bouncy castles, and crafts, as well as Hesley’s own activities like archery, crate stacking… and rain. But despite the weather, the members had a great time; and was a first night “under canvas” for many of our newer Scouts.
